Ogun Police Arrest Three Suspects in Connection with Kidnapping and Murder of Teenage Cattle Herder

Teenage Cattle Herder Brutally Murdered by Kidnappers in Ogun Despite Ransom Payment.

A heartbreaking incident has unfolded in Ogun State, where a 15-year-old cattle rearer, Yahu Muhammad, was kidnapped and murdered by a gang of kidnappers in the Imala axis. Despite receiving a ransom payment of N500,000, the kidnappers callously took the life of the young boy.

According to a statement released by the So-Safe Corps Commander, Soji Ganzallo, three suspects have been arrested and handed over to the Imala Divisional Police Headquarters in connection with the heinous crime. The suspects, identified as Umar Muhammad, 24, Audu Muhammad, 22, and Umar Danda, 22, are currently in custody.

The kidnapping occurred on Saturday, September 7, 2024, and was reported to the Imala Division of the Corps at around 7 pm. A Special Squad was deployed to rescue the victim, but tragically, they arrived to find the lifeless body of Yahu Muhammad at the kidnappers’ den.

The cattle, left unattended in the forest, were discovered wandering without a herder. The victim’s body was evacuated and handed over to the Imala Police Division, along with the suspects, for further investigation and potential prosecution.

This senseless murder has raised concerns about the safety and security of young people in the region and the need for swift justice to be served.
